Output 6f6beb51a33f3299093f690a287dbdeaba3aefb1c58f912eb5264450bb6c5d18:0

value
12981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b9aec5cb287eeaafd2f3bf59632a29cf58ac37b OP_EQUAL
address
3LFagk7i5TYvMfdNVsrgE4Wxr2K9b1o8Uv
transaction
6f6beb51a33f3299093f690a287dbdeaba3aefb1c58f912eb5264450bb6c5d18
confirmations
329461
spent
true